SonicWall NetExtender (lower than 8.0.241) sometimes generates errors with Windows 10 (RAS error 651), preventing connections from establishing successfully. SonicWall NetExtender 8.0.241 and higher work with Windows 10. [Moved from: Windows / Windows 10 / Windows update, recovery, & backup / PC] This thread is locked.
